How Google Pay Works
Google Pay functions by storing your payment information and using secure methods to transmit transaction data. It replaces sensitive card details with a unique virtual account number (token), enhancing safety during transactions.
Its primary modes of usage include in-store contactless payments, in-app purchases, and website checkouts. These mechanisms make Google Pay suitable for various day-to-day financial interactions.
Linking payment methods
Users can link credit or debit cards from participating banks through the Google Pay app. This process typically involves verifying the card via SMS or the bank’s app. Once added, the card is tokenised, so real card numbers are never shared with merchants.
Google Pay also supports PayPal integration in the UK, providing an additional layer of flexibility for users who prefer digital wallets. Prepaid cards and store-branded cards can also be added where supported.
Contactless payments in stores
When paying in a store, users unlock their phone and hold it near the contactless reader. Google Pay then transmits the tokenised card data to the terminal. Transactions below £100 often do not require device authentication, while higher-value purchases may require biometric confirmation.
According to Statista, over 47% of UK consumers used contactless mobile payments in 2024, a number projected to rise above 55% by 2026, highlighting Google Pay’s growing importance in physical retail settings.
Online and in-app transactions
Google Pay enables secure checkouts in apps and websites that display the Google Pay logo. Users simply select Google Pay at checkout, eliminating the need to enter card details manually. This not only speeds up the process but reduces the risk of data breaches.

Security and Privacy Features
Security is a key pillar of Google Pay’s design. It employs advanced technologies like tokenisation, biometric authentication, and robust privacy controls to protect user data and transactions.
These measures ensure that even if a phone is lost or stolen, sensitive payment information remains secure and inaccessible to unauthorised users.
Encryption and tokenisation
Instead of sharing actual card numbers, Google Pay uses tokenisation. This means each transaction is processed using a virtual account number, ensuring merchants never receive real card details.
All data transmitted during a transaction is encrypted end-to-end, offering a secure communication channel between the device and the payment terminal or server.
Device authentication requirements
Before a transaction can be completed, users must authenticate via fingerprint, face recognition, or passcode. This adds a crucial layer of security, especially for high-value transactions.
In the UK, Strong Customer Authentication (SCA) regulations require this two-factor approach, which Google Pay meets by default, ensuring compliance and user protection.
Managing lost or stolen devices
If a device is lost, users can remotely disable Google Pay via the “Find My Device” tool or Google account settings. This immediately prevents any further transactions from the lost phone.
Additionally, because the actual card data is not stored on the device, there is minimal risk of sensitive information being accessed by third parties.

Google Pay vs Apple Pay
Apple Pay shares similar features but is exclusive to iOS. Google Pay offers broader compatibility across Android manufacturers and deeper Google ecosystem integration, particularly appealing to Gmail and Chrome users.
Apple Pay typically enjoys better merchant acceptance in the US, but both platforms are near-par in the UK, with support from all major banks and retailers.
Google Pay vs Samsung Pay
Samsung Pay offers MST (Magnetic Secure Transmission), allowing payments at older terminals, which Google Pay lacks. However, this feature has limited relevance in the UK, where contactless terminals are common.
Google Pay boasts wider adoption and greater integration with services outside the Samsung ecosystem, offering more flexibility.
Google Pay vs traditional banking apps
While banking apps provide account management and direct transactions, they lack the versatility and NFC-based contactless payments that Google Pay offers.
Google Pay complements rather than replaces banking apps, offering a convenient frontend for payments rather than full financial oversight.

Integration and setup process
Merchants need a payment processor and an NFC-enabled terminal. Integration usually involves registering with a provider like Square or Worldpay and enabling contactless features.
Google offers a “Google Pay for Business” portal with setup guides, branding assets, and promotional tools for small and medium enterprises.
Transaction fees and reporting
Google Pay itself doesn’t charge merchants, but acquiring banks and payment processors may apply standard transaction fees (typically 1.5% to 2.9%).
Real-time reporting tools and daily summaries help businesses monitor transactions and streamline financial reconciliation.
